Fix handling of inLanguage
attribute in preview card processing (#27423)
This commit is contained in:
parent
23f8e93c64
commit
299aa71c8f
2 changed files with 12 additions and 1 deletions
|
@ -36,7 +36,8 @@ class LinkDetailsExtractor
|
|||
end
|
||||
|
||||
def language
|
||||
json['inLanguage']
|
||||
lang = json['inLanguage']
|
||||
lang.is_a?(Hash) ? (lang['alternateName'] || lang['name']) : lang
|
||||
end
|
||||
|
||||
def type
|
||||
|
|
Loading…
Add table
Add a link
Reference in a new issue